    Other teams have had their share of bans as well in the last couple of years, and RBR have gotten away with a few tricks that were questionable to say the least like the blown diffuser, flexible wings, etc and they walked away with two world titles wothout breaking a sweat thanks to them, they could have put a monkey on the driver's seat and they still would have won the last two tittles... so RBR should be the last team to complain now.

    IMO it seems like they are desperately pushing the rule book a bit to far lately trying to get their past season advantage back, not so easy to win now without having a car that's in another leage as the other. Not that they shouldn't try to outsmart the rulebook, thats part of the game, but sometimes it pays off, and sometimes it doesn't, thats F1, for every team, and in the last seasons it has payed off for RBR more than any other team so any "conspiracy theories" have no basis IMO.

     

    And as a fan I could not be happierkiss 6 races and 6 different winners, with some great driver to driver battles, instead of results purely depending on the car the driver drove, like in the last seasons.

    Ferrari just doesn't do things half way  in Monaco the lost it because they pitted in too early instead of keeping Alonso out, and in this race they did the opposite... did they really think they could have maintained a 1:18.00-1:19.00 till tyhe end heart must of been pretty frustrating for Alonso watching everybody blow by, Rosberg was only 0,3senc behind after the checkered flag... the were lucky to grab that 5th , Alonso is still 2nd in the championship.

     

    And now 7 races and 7 different winners!! no what a season, and now its Hamilton who leads the championship... I hope this keeps up till the last race indecision
